Strategic Data Management: RAID Modes in Practice


The deliberate inclusion of multiple, user-selectable RAID modes is a defining characteristic that distinctly elevates the MAIWO enclosure beyond the capabilities of basic, plug-and-play external storage. Users are empowered to strategically choose between RAID 0, RAID 1, LARGE, and Normal modes, with configuration managed through easily accessible physical DIP switches. Each distinct mode offers specific and compelling advantages concerning data performance, critical redundancy, or optimal capacity utilization, allowing for a tailored approach to data storage. A simple switch changes the data strategy.

RAID 0, often referred to as striping, is designed to combine the two drives into a single logical unit, maximizing both read/write speed and total usable capacity. This mode is exceptionally well-suited for temporary scratch disks for video editing, high-performance rendering caches, or other applications where raw speed is the paramount concern, though it offers no data redundancy. RAID 1, or mirroring, operates by duplicating data across both drives simultaneously. This provides essential redundancy against a single drive failure, as a complete copy of all data remains accessible on the surviving drive. This protects mission-critical projects. LARGE mode simply concatenates the drives, presenting them as one massive logical volume without the performance benefits of RAID 0 or the redundancy of RAID 1, primarily useful for maximizing storage space for archival purposes. Normal mode treats each installed drive as an independent, separate unit, offering maximum flexibility for individual drive management.
